如何搭建集成jupyter服务的web平台
时间: 2023-05-31 11:06:36 浏览: 223
要搭建集成jupyter服务的web平台,可以按照以下步骤进行:
1. 安装Anaconda或Miniconda
首先需要在服务器上安装Anaconda或Miniconda,这是一个Python的发行版,它包含了许多常用的Python工具和库。可以从Anaconda或Miniconda官网上下载对应版本的安装包,然后按照官方文档进行安装。
2. 安装jupyter
安装完成Anaconda或Miniconda后,可以使用conda命令安装jupyter:
```
conda install jupyter
```
3. 配置jupyter
配置jupyter的默认工作目录和密码,可以使用以下命令:
```
jupyter notebook --generate-config
```
这会生成一个配置文件,可以使用文本编辑器打开该文件,找到以下两行进行修改:
```
# 找到以下行,将工作目录修改为需要的路径
# c.NotebookApp.notebook_dir = ''
c.NotebookApp.notebook_dir = '/path/to/notebooks'
# 找到以下行,将密码修改为需要的密码(需要使用hash算法生成)
# c.NotebookApp.password = ''
c.NotebookApp.password = 'sha1:...'
```
4. 启动jupyter
使用以下命令启动jupyter服务:
```
jupyter notebook
```
这会启动一个jupyter服务器,可以在浏览器中访问该服务,地址为`http://localhost:8888`。
5. 集成jupyter服务
可以使用Nginx或Apache等web服务器将jupyter服务集成到web平台中,并提供更好的用户体验。具体方法可以参考jupyter官方文档中的配置方法。